option 2 with the nine antennas, but can you talk to us about why -- >> i would like to invite up michael from at&t. he's our engineer. he can speak to why it's necessary to have nine over six and also give you a little bit of idea of how it will actually look on the building because the way you have to angle the antennas. it's a little above my pay ground. so, michael, if you want to -- >> good afternoon. my name is michael kineelia. i work with at&t mobility and i'm an engineer. we started with 12 antennas, and went down to nine. the reason why we have to have the amount of antennas is to provide the frequencies that the f.t.c. has given us permission to transmit with. so each part on the antenna is associated with a radio that's associated with a frequency that we can transmit from. and the reason why we have to have nine antennas, three per phase, is because of the number of ports to accommodate the frequencies that we're authorized to transmit. with overwhelm two antennas per grouping -- so we have three groupings of antennas with only two antennas, we won't be able to provide the amount of
